Tulare County Association of REALTORS® Selects Point2 to Create Consumer Real Estate Search Portal

Home Consumer
January 8, 2015
Reading Time: 2 mins read

The Tulare County Association of REALTORS® (TCAOR) launched TulareCountyREALTORS.com last month, the organization announced. The consumer-facing real estate search website uses Point2 technology to surface the most accurate information about homes, land and commercial properties for sale in Tulare County, Calif. TCAOR is one of several real estate associations in California to release a Point2 MLS and Association Consumer Portal in recent months.

The new real estate search portal is populated with listings for homes for sale in Tulare County using frequently updated data imported from the local multiple listings service (MLS). Listing detail pages display supplementary photos of each property, full descriptions and neighborhood demographics. A “Contact Agent” feature enables interested parties to instantly connect with the listing agent to request more information or schedule a showing.

Home seekers who search for properties on TulareCountyREALTORS.com can share their real estate finds with friends and family across Facebook, Google+, Twitter, LinkedIn and Pinterest by clicking built-in social sharing buttons.

“We’re excited to showcase our members’ listings and services on a powerful and mobile-friendly consumer portal,” said Mimi Ruby, executive officer of TCAOR. “Consumers will enjoy using the easy-to-use interface to find the latest and most accurate real estate listings in the Tulare County area.”

Website visitors can also find open house information on TulareCountyREALTORS.com. Listings that will be open for public viewing include the open house date and time alongside the listing agent’s contact information.

Recent sales and properties that are not for sale can be searched as well.

“We are so pleased to have partnered with TCAOR to develop another MLS and association consumer portal in California,” said Linda Moola, director of sales, syndication and MLS and association services for Point2. “Real estate search portals, like TulareCountyREALTORS.com, benefit consumers, real estate professionals and real estate organizations by improving the accuracy of local home searches and fostering increased communication among agents and buyers and sellers.”
